National Intelligence Service (Greece)

The Ethniki Ypiresia Pliroforion (EYP ) (Greek: Εθνική Υπηρεσία Πληροφοριών ( ΕΥΠ ) National Intelligence Service, in English: National Intelligence Service (NIS) ) is the civilian intelligence Greece.

The mission of the EYP is the preservation of national security. For this purpose, collects, analyzes, and he disseminated political, economic and military information from home and abroad. He is also active in the counterintelligence and communication security.

The National Intelligence Service under the Ministry of Citizen Protection, which may appoint and dismiss the director of the EYP. The staff consists of civilian employees, academic staff and officers of the armed forces and the police.

The EYP was founded in 1953 as a Central Intelligence Service ( Kentrikí Ypiresia Pliroforion, KYP - Central Intelligence Agency ) founded the American model and support in the establishment phase strongly by the CIA. 1986 then the service in the National Intelligence Service (NIS ) ( Ethniki Ypiresia Pliroforion, EYP - National Intelligence Service ) has been renamed.

There is also the Diakladiki Dievthynsi Stratiotikon Pliroforion ( DDPS ) (English Joint Directorate of Military Intelligence ) of the Greek armed forces, which is the Greek military intelligence.
